Understanding Single Ovens

Single ovens, as the name recommends, include one cooking cavity. They are designed to handle different cooking tasks, consisting of baking, roasting, grilling, and broiling. Perfect for compact cooking areas or those who do not require the extra space offered by double ovens, single ovens can be built into kitchen cabinetry or stand alone.

Key Features to Consider

When searching for a single oven, it's important to evaluate different features that can enhance cooking experience and efficiency. Below are some crucial credit to think about:

  1. Size and Capacity:

    • Measure the readily available space in your kitchen before selecting an oven. A lot of single ovens range from 24 to 30 inches in width.
    • Capacity normally ranges from 2.0 to 5.0 cubic feet, depending on just how much you generally cook or bake.
  2. Energy Efficiency:

    • Look for models with an Energy Star score to minimize energy consumption and lower energy costs.
  3. Oven Types:

    • Consider whether you choose a conventional or convection design based upon your cooking preferences.
  4. Control Panel:

    • Choose easy to use controls, whether they are digital or analog.
    • Touch controls typically come with sophisticated functions like programmable settings and timers.
  5. Self-Cleaning Functionality:

    • Self-cleaning options conserve effort and time. Look for ovens with steam or pyrolytic cleaning options.
  6. Extra Features:

    • Features such as delay start timers, several rack positions, and built-in probes can significantly enhance the cooking experience.

Frequently asked questions

1. What is the difference in between a traditional oven and a stove?

Conventional ovens use top and bottom heat sources for cooking, while stove utilize a fan to distribute hot air, resulting in much faster and more even cooking.

2. Can I set up a single oven myself?

While some homeowners pick to install their ovens, it's generally advised to employ a professional to ensure security and compliance with local building regulations.

3. How often should I clean my oven?

Frequency depends on usage. A self-cleaning oven can greatly decrease the frequency, while manual cleansing should preferably be carried out seasonally if used frequently.

4. What extra features should I try to find?

Look for functions such as a timer, hold-up start, and additional cooking modes like air fry or steam for enhanced functionality.

5. Are gas ovens better than electric ovens?

The option between gas and electric depends mostly on individual choice. Gas provides instant heat and is frequently preferred by professional chefs, while electric ovens normally offer more constant cooking temperature levels.
